Welcome. We are glad to have you join us. If you wish to speak, please wait to be recognized, then
state your name and address. Persons speaking before the City Council shall be limited to three (3)
minutes unless otherwise noted under Public Hearings. For other than Citizens to be heard regarding
items not on the Agenda, a spokesperson for a group may speak for three (3) minutes plus an
additional minute for each person in the audience that waives their right to speak, up to a maximum of
ten (10) minutes. Prior to the item being presented, please obtain the needed form to designate a
spokesperson from the City Clerk (right-hand side of dais). Up to thirty minutes of public comment will
be allowed for an agenda item. No person shall speak more than once on the same subject unless
granted permission by the City Council. The City of Clearwater strongly supports and fully complies
with the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). Please advise us at least 48 hours prior to the meeting
if you require special accommodations at 727-562-4090. Assisted Listening Devices are available.
Kindly refrain from using cell phones and other electronic devices during the meeting.
